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
9762352 76831671 313347 1446
0073703635 90672517433
0073703635 90672517433
7139042 656 98460810
All about undefined
Interested in learning more?
0073703635 90672517433
7139042 656 98460810
See more
2042076 76 2234262204
23 1848 59
See more
70 24711425 21
73823649 83649180 746365878 545
See more